What is the cheapest Orlando Airport to The Bahamas flight route?

Data is based on round-trip flight searches on KAYAK over the past month.

The cheapest ticket to The Bahamas from Orlando Airport found in the last 5 days was to Nassau, at $204 round-trip. The most popular route is from Orlando Airport (MCO) to Nassau (NAS), and the cheapest round-trip airline ticket found on this route in the last 5 days was $204.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Orlando Airport to The Bahamas?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Orlando Airport to The Bahamas,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Orlando Airport to The Bahamas is October, when tickets cost $287 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are May and July, when the average cost of round-trip tickets is $392 and $390 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Orlando Airport to The Bahamas?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Orlando Airport to The Bahamas,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Orlando Airport to The Bahamas, you should book around 5 weeks before departure, which saves you about 24%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 5 weeks before departure.

  • What are the rules in the country regarding children in cars?

    In the Bahamas, the law requires that children below 12 be seated in approved children's seats while being transported in a car. This being the case, if you plan on visiting the Bahamas with a child below the age of 12, you should carry your personal approved children's seats.

Top tips for finding cheap flights to The Bahamas

  • All flights from Orlando to the Bahamas usually depart from Orlando International Airport (MCO). Thus, if you'd like to fly to the Bahamas from Orlando, this is the airport you'll have to make your way to. MCO is usually full of hundreds of traveling passengers. Hence, sometimes, getting cleared for travel here takes a while. As this is the case, on the date you've booked to fly, you should reach this airport at least 2h before your flight is scheduled to take off. This way, you'll be able to have adequate time to be cleared for travel.
  • If you'd like to get to MCO as quickly as you can, you should take a cab. In a cab, you'll be able to travel from the city in less than half an hour. If you're in no hurry, you can board one of the buses that travel from Orlando to the airport. It's worth stating that you'll spend less money if you board a bus than if you take a taxi.

  • Similar to all other countries across the globe, the Bahamas has pretty strict entry rules. If you're a US national, you'll need to have your passport with you to enter the country. You'll also need to prove that you have adequate money to sustain your visit to the country. It's critical to note that you'll have to have a visa if you'd like to stay in the country for longer than 90 days.
